The number reduces as the canvas thickness increases. An Epson Ink Jet printer. A newly printed, Gicle canvas.Canvas printing for liquid ink printers usually have a more minimal canvas width. Canvas rolls are an optimum of 64" (5 feet) wide. This indicates a rolled canvas print can not be greater than 64" wide, and if the canvas will be stretched, the photo can not go beyond 60" in size, to enable the excess called for to cover around the cot bar frame.

: Acrylics are an excellent option for novice artists, yet acrylic on canvas has likewise end up being an usual view in art galleries in past years. Art prints. The initial acrylic paints were marketed to the general public in the 1950s, which gives them a much shorter background than oil paints. Acrylics are water-based and are as a result a lot easier to tidy up
Acrylics are fairly elastic, and this flexibility allows them to stand up well over time, without breaking on the canvas surface area. Specific acrylic paints can be put on a large range of substratums, including canvas, timber, paper, also textile, and are helpful for blended media; they can be incorporated with sand or rice, to create an appearance.
